Latest Patents
One of Xi Xue Jia's latest patents focuses on the performance of containers. This invention describes a method, computer program product, and system where processors in a computing environment comprised of multiple containers parse modules originating from a given container. The process involves copying various identifying aspects of a module file and calculating a digest value as a unique identifier for the module file. The processor stores these identifying aspects and the digest value in memory objects, creating a module content map that correlates the unique identifier with the contents of the module. Another notable patent addresses batch processing, where an agent node receives multiple transactions, selects those most likely to conflict, combines them into a batch, and reorders them to enhance the success rate.
